LINUX.ORG.RU
решено ФорумAdmin

lvm - странное поведение прав на файлы

 ,


0

1

Привет!
Такая вот проблема:
от пользователя кому пренадлежит файл

% whoami
tekma
% id
uid=1000(tekma) gid=100(users) группы=100(users)...
% ls -lsa . | grep api         :(
4 drw-r--r-- 2 tekma users 4096 фев 12 21:39 api
% ls -lsa api/models.py
ls: невозможно получить доступ к 'api/models.py': Отказано в доступе
от рута
# ls -lsa api/models.py
4 -rw-r--r-- 1 tekma users 98 фев 12 19:51 api/models.py
при этом всём
% chmod 777 api
% chmod 777 api/models.py
% ls -lsa api/models.py
4 -rwxrwxrwx 1 tekma users 98 фев 12 19:51 api/models.py
% chmod 644 api/models.py 
% ls -lsa api/models.py  
4 -rw-r--r-- 1 tekma users 98 фев 12 19:51 api/models.py
% chmod 644 api
% ls -lsa api/models.py
ls: невозможно получить доступ к 'api/models.py': Отказано в доступе

ЧЯНД? как поставить нормальные права на это всё?

% uname -a
Linux pc 4.4.1-2-ARCH #1 SMP PREEMPT Wed Feb 3 13:12:33 UTC 2016 x86_64 GNU/Linux
ФС - crypt-luks(luks и внутри lvm2), диск полность шифрованный(boot не отдельно, а на root разделе)



Последнее исправление: tekma (всего исправлений: 1)

Чтобы смотреть содержимое директории (а точнее — получать доступ к айнодам внтури директории), нужно иметь права «на исполнение» этой директории. Собственно, на файлы обычно ставят 644, на директории 755 ровно поэтому.

А lvm тут ни при чём.

devsdc ★★
()
Последнее исправление: devsdc (всего исправлений: 1)
Ответ на: комментарий от tekma

давно линуксом не пользовался...

tekma
() автор топика
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.